Firstly let us understand what is meant by detoxification. Detoxification is the metabolic process in which the toxic substances are converted into less toxic substances or more readily excreted substances.

Complete answer:
The liver plays a vital role in detoxification. It removes the large toxins by filtering the blood along with the synthesis and secretion of bile juice that is full of fat soluble toxins and cholesterol. Endoplasmic reticulum is the cell organelle that is present in most of the eukaryotic cells that forms an interconnected network of flattened, membrane bound sacs called cisternae in rough endoplasmic reticulum and tubular structures in smooth endoplasmic reticulum.

In cells such as hepatocytes, rough endoplasmic reticulum is prominent. They contain millions of ribosomes that assist in the production of proteins. Ribosomes are absent in smooth endoplasmic reticulum. SER assists in lipid synthesis and production of steroid hormone. In addition to this, they also play a vital role in the detoxification of chemicals. They contain the enzymes that catalyzes the series of reactions that help in the detoxification of lipid soluble and other hazardous metabolic substances.

Therefore the correct answer is option (D) none of the above.

Note: Both rough and smooth endoplasmic reticulum share many common proteins and also perform certain common functions such as synthesis of some lipids and cholesterol. Different ratios of SER and RER are present in different types of cells based on the activities of the cell.
